| Description | Lighthouse
was erected on this rocky outcrop in 1854. Commonly thought to be the
best
coral reef in Singapore as furthest away from the mainland. Hard coral
life diverse and healthy - staghorn corals occur commonly on the reef.
On days
with good visibility, schools of
damselfish, fusiliers and other pelagics can be seen. A 2m barracuda was
spotted in 2002. Landing on the island is not allowed, and more recently,
access to the surrounding waters has also been restricted. Currently
a permit
is needed from MPA to come within 300m of the island. |
